PCCW mobile pioneers Huawei’s 3GPP R8 smartphone optimization solution to reduce signalling traffic by over 25 percent
March 26, 2012
HONG KONG -- PCCW mobile has adopted Huawei’s pioneering smartphone signalling optimization solution to further enhance its network performance and improve the mobile broadband experience for its customers. The 3GPP-Release-8 (3GPP-R8)-based smartphone signalling optimization solution can significantly reduce 3GPP-R8 smartphone signalling traffic by over 25%.
Mobile broadband traffic has increased sharply over the past few years due to the increasing popularity of smartphones. The preponderance of “heartbeat” applications - that frequently transmit small data packets – along with smartphones’ frequent changes from active to idle mode create high signalling traffic, put pressure on mobile networks and affect capacity and quality.
An end-to-end solution is required to solve increasing traffic and the signalling storms brought upon by an increasing number of smartphones. A joint effort between Huawei and PCCW mobile during the past few months has delivered a solution that optimises smartphone signalling behaviour.
